Steps in Calibration

  1. Remove 4ns ADC hardware offset (pass 1)
    1. Run reconstruction with BCAL_TDC_Timing plugin to produce the BCAL_TDC_Offsets/Deltat_raw/ histogram
    2. Run analysis script over output
      • script for single run is /home/dalton/gluex/BCAL/monitoring/macros/extract_ADC_Dt_Zcorr.C
      • /home/dalton/gluex/BCAL/monitoring/macros/monitor.py --adc4ns can be used to run over all runs
    3. Load constants to CCDB table /BCAL/ADC_timing_offsets using python macros/commit_CCDB.py -d output/ADCendDt/correction/ --adc
  2. Remove 32ns ADC hardware offset (pass 1)
    1. Set CCDB table /BCAL/TDC_offsets to 0
    2. Run reconstruction with BCAL_online plugin to produce the /bcal/bcal_Uhit_tdiff_raw_ave histogram (pass 1)
    3. Run analysis script over output
      • script for single run is /home/dalton/gluex/BCAL/monitoring/macros/extract_Uhit_tdiff.C
      • /home/dalton/gluex/BCAL/monitoring/macros/monitor.py can be used to run over all runs
    4. Load constants to CCDB table /BCAL/TDC_offsets using python macros/commit_CCDB.py -d output/tdiff/TDCcorrection/runs/ --tdc -v
